Kilbeggan
Kilbeggan is a town located in County Westmeath, Ireland. It lies on the River Brosna and is situated approximately 15 kilometers (9 miles) south of the county town of Mullingar. The town is known for its historical distillery, which has played a significant role in its development.
The original settlement of Kilbeggan has ancient roots, with evidence of early monastic activity in the area.
